Active ingredients of Warming Bolognese with chorizo:
  1. Prepare 1/2 kg minced beef
  2. Make ready 2 large onions
  3. Get 3 clove garlic
  4. Prepare 10 Vine Tomatoes
  5. Make ready tsp tomato puree
  6. Get 1 bay leaf
  7. Take pinch salt
  8. Take black pepper
  9. Make ready 1 small fresh ginger
  10. Prepare pinch lime zest
  11. Take tsp mild paprika
  12. Take 1/2 pints chicken stock
  13. Take 1 piece Chorizo sausage
  14. Get dash worcestershire sauce
  15. Get 1/2 fresh chilli

Instructions To Make Warming Bolognese with chorizo:
  1. Finely chop both onions and place in a large pot on medium heat with all the minced beef and some oil
  2. Use a wooden spoon to break up the beef and add salt and black pepper to taste ( i always grind loads of pepper in. Beef loves pepper). Cook until all the beef is brown. (5-10 mins) It can stick to the pan easily at this point so keep stirring and breaking it up until it has settled down
  3. Meanwhile Chop up all the tomatoes in to roughly 1 inch pieces. Leaving the skin on. And chuck em in the pot once the mince is done. No problem if you add a couple at a time to clear space on the chopping board. These bad boys are in it for the long haul.
  4. Stir in the tomatoes so that they start breaking down. Finely Chop up the garlic, ginger (1 cm cubed) and red chilli (if your not into stuff thats too spicy. You can scrape out all the chilli seeds first) add them in to the pot along with the paprika.
  5. chop up the chorizo ( 3 inch piece) into small cubes and add them to the pot. Finely grate some lime peel in.
  6. Leave this mix cooking until the tomatoes have broken down considerably. Stirring frequently to help it along (10-20 mins) then add the rest of the ingredients. Stock, worcestershire sauce, bay leaf and tomato puree
  7. Switch the heat down to just low enough to simmer. Leave it to simmer until the bolognese reduces enough to pile up when you stir it. Stir every 5 mins. (45 mins)
  8. Your bolognese is now ready. Switch off the heat and melt in a knob of butter for best results. No problem to re-heat in the microwave 2-3 mins. Will keep in the fridge for roughly 4-5 days.
  9. Good with any type of pasta. Or, good god yes, inside toasted sandwiches with cheese. I've been known to microwave a bowlfull and eat itlike a stew with buttered bread.
